Shinobu wrote...

Congrats! I still have Plat solo, but no will (or skill) to do it.

I thought that as well, until I actually tried. I brought my best kit, read a bit on wave composition and decided to give it a try. Got it on my second attempt as the 1st one ended promptly on wave 1 when a phantom gutted me. Really, it all boils down to objective waves. If you are patient enough and know what enemies you'll fight on a given wave you should be good to go.
